According to the US Department of Energy (USDE), an energy-efficient house originates from proper weatherizing. Weatherizing a rental home consists of approaching four main areas: air sealing, insulation, moisture control, and ventilation.

If you’ve ever observed a draft while relaxing in your living room, you have encountered air leakage. When open-air leaves and enters a home, it can generate higher utility costs, poor indoor air quality, and moisture problems. Sealing cracks and gaps with caulk or weather-stripping can considerably change the energy efficiency of a home, as well as limit many other air quality concerns.

Along with air leakage, a loss of insulation can rear climate control problems plus high energy bills. A house that is correctly insulated will stay warm in winter and cool in summer. There are many different types of insulation, from fiberglass rolls that work best in attics to blown-in insulation for existing walls. Adding insulation in fundamental spaces is an essential step to desirable energy efficiency.

Moisture control is a different principal element. Uncontrolled moisture can lead to a host of problems, from mold to foundation leaks. To control moisture, it’s essential to utilize quality materials, seal up air leaks, and to secure that your property has proper drainage. After all of this, it might appear like an airtight home is an ideal. In reality, still, homes demand proper ventilation to keep air quality high. In highly efficient homes, ventilation is often combined with the heating and cooling system for an effective, whole-house solution.

Finally, these weatherizing steps can significantly diminish energy costs and improve the comfort and air quality in your rental homes, keeping your tenants happy.
